Just to share some information for Android 10 ONE UI 2.0 user which having some issue after upgrading their devices like temperature issue, lagging etc. Okay, if you wanna get ur devices run smoothly here are the correct step to upgrade safely without getting any issue on ur upgraded devices and dont blame Samsung if you guys got issue after upgrading to new base of android version when you are not do this step

1) Backup all data's & makesure you not forget to move/copy all your important datas in device internal storage to your external SD Card storage because next step will wipe all ur device data completely

2) Check for software update and install it ( ur device will restart then automatically install the upgrade ) and after the installation done the device will turn on itself and after that you'll feel a lil bit hot on ur device due to instability/dirty update u've made but in the next step i'll tell you how to fix it....Lets go....

3) okay now please select RESTART in power menu of ur device then click yes, once ur device screen became black, immidiately hold VOL UP + BIXBY + POWER KEY until the recovery menu appeared on ur device screen then u can release the keys. 

4) step no 4, here u can navigate UP/DOWN using ur Volume Key and to press Power Key to Select OK. Now navigate to Wipe Cache Partition and press the Power Key to select OK. Aafter done, navigate to Wipe Data and again select OK by pressing Power Key. Now your device has been format n cleaned out from unwanted issue you have before.

5) now navigate to Reboot Now option and selct OK then your device will restart and wait for a minute because clean updated take some time. After all been loaded now u can fresh setup ur devices again and enjoy ur upgrade 😁
